DCSO RELEASES TRAFFIC GRANT STATISTICS

October 7, 2021 3:20 a.m. 

The Douglas County Sheriff’s Office has completed its tabulation of grant related enforcement related to DUII, speed and seatbelt enhanced patrols which were conducted last month.

Lieutenant Brad O’Dell of DCSO said from Labor Day weekend through September 30th, deputies had enhanced patrols in order to keep the roadways in the county safer. O’Dell said during that grant period deputies conducted 92 traffic stops, 5 of which resulted in arrests.

Statistics include:

*5 citations and 33 warnings for speed violations

*6 citations for driving while suspended

*3 citations and 7 warnings for seatbelt violations

*3 citations and 6 warnings for distracted driving

*17 warnings for equipment violations

*8 other citations and 60 warnings for other violations

*1 stolen vehicle was recovered

O’Dell said funding for the additional patrols was provided by the Oregon Department of Transportation.
